I'm attempting to use Diva's surface analysis to drive a set of facade geometry. At this point DIVA is giving me nice, clean analysis values across the object (many points). I am starting with a floorplate perimeter curve, breaking this into several points and then attempting to find the closest analysis value from DIVA.
Once the closest analysis point is found (no problem here), I am planning to take the VALUE of the same point and use it to modify the move/modify the floorplate points.
However, I'm having issues pulling the closest analysis values from the entire list of analysis points... I'm getting something, but the values are not correct or in the right order. It's a mess.
RED = DIVA based points / info
BLUE = RHINO geometry / points.
I suspect I'm messing up in splitting/sorting/dispatching the 'closest points' from the complete list of DIVA points. Hard to see, but the analysis points are all in the range of ±900 on the nearest side... and the blue 'selected values' are coming back at ±200. They should be the same as the nearest analysis value!
